At Hyatt Hotels Manchester and Stratford, we are part of a global brand with a rich history of providing welcoming and inclusive experiences for our guests. Hyatt Regency is a collection of hotels and resorts in over 200 locations across 40+ countries, offering a diverse range of settings from vibrant city centres to expansive resorts.

Hyatt Regency and Hyatt House Manchester are two world-class hotels in one building with 328 rooms. Hyatt Regency is an inviting upscale hotel featuring beautiful rooms and suites, an exclusive Regency Club Lounge as well as a high-spec gym plus conferencing, meeting and business facilities. Whereas Hyatt House Manchester offers modern suites, fully equipped kitchens and complimentary laundry facilities making it a luxurious, yet true, home-from-home experience.

The stylish Hyatt Regency and Hyatt House London Stratford are set in the heart of Westfield Stratford’s urban shopping and entertainment complex. Featuring 352 sophisticated rooms and 10 meeting spaces, the hotel is within walking distance of the iconic Queen Elizabeth Olympic Park and the London Stadium, home of West Ham Football club.

As a classic Hyatt brand, we believe in making every guest feel at home and providing opportunities where anything is possible. This position can either be based at Hyatt Hotels Manchester or Hyatt Hotels London, Stratford.

The Role:

The Sales Manager is responsible for generating revenue across business segments, with a strong focus on the entertainment and extended-stay markets, while maximising profitability for both Hyatt Regency & Hyatt House Manchester and Hyatt Regency London Stratford & Hyatt House London Stratford. The role involves managing a list of accounts as well as developing new accounts & business across all markets focusing on Entertainment and long stay.

Duties and Responsibilities:

  • Build and grow strategic partnerships within the entertainment and extended-stay sectors, ensuring profitable and well-managed accounts.
  • Identify and convert new business opportunities through market intelligence, industry networking, competitive analysis, and proactive prospecting.
  • Drive targeted revenue growth aligned with commercial strategy and budget objectives, with particular focus on production, crew, project-based and long-stay demand.
  • Develop and execute Sales Action Plans tailored to key market segments and priority accounts.
  • Proactively manage and convert all qualified leads, maximising production and length-of-stay opportunities.
  • Plan and deliver focused sales activity, including client meetings and industry events, with clear objectives and measurable outcomes.
  • Maintain strong awareness of competitor activity, pricing strategies, and market trends within the entertainment and extended-stay landscape.
  • Provide monthly reporting on activity, account performance, and market conditions impacting your portfolio.
  • Host client entertainment, site visits, and familiarisation trips to strengthen relationships and showcase both properties.
  • Support wider Commercial initiatives and contribute to the overall performance of both Hyatt Regency and Hyatt House properties.

How to prepare for a job interview at Hyatt Hotels London Stratford

Know Your Market

Before the interview, dive deep into the entertainment and extended-stay markets. Understand current trends, key players, and what makes Hyatt stand out in these sectors. This knowledge will help you demonstrate your market awareness and show that you're ready to hit the ground running.

Showcase Your Relationship Skills

As a Cluster Sales Manager, building relationships is key. Prepare examples of how you've successfully developed partnerships in previous roles. Be ready to discuss specific strategies you've used to engage clients and convert leads, as this will highlight your ability to drive revenue growth.

Prepare for Scenario Questions

Expect questions that ask how you would handle specific sales scenarios or challenges. Think about past experiences where you identified new business opportunities or managed accounts effectively. Use the STAR method (Situation, Task, Action, Result) to structure your answers clearly.

Align with Hyatt's Values

Familiarise yourself with Hyatt's core values: Empathy, Integrity, Respect, Inclusion, Experimentation, and Wellbeing. Be prepared to discuss how these values resonate with you and how you can embody them in your role. This will show that you're not just a fit for the job, but also for the company culture.
